According to knowledge collected in the month following December 14, 2020, by the U.S. Roughly one-in-ten Black and Hispanic employees, women or men, had been unemployed in February 2021, based mostly on the official unemployment fee. Black men (11.6%) have been unemployed at a higher price than different men or ladies. By comparison, solely about 6% of White and Asian staff or fewer, women or males, were unemployed in February 2021. In a recent article from the International Business Times, Latino immigrant students are falling behind in academic achievements and graduation charges in comparability with different college students. Moreover, these statistics apply to Hispanics that haven’t just lately migrated to the United States, implying that the American schooling system is not meeting the wants of Latino college students as a population. The Institute for Women’s Policy Research exhibits in a study in 2008, that Latina immigrants residing in Phoenix, Northern Virginia, and Atlanta all have a lower highschool completion rates when compared to their male Latino immigrant counterparts. Latinas also fall behind Latino immigrants in their likelihood to attend 1–4 years of college. However, in Northern Virginia and Atlanta the next proportion of Latina women full 5+ years of school than Latino males do. Latina immigrants also lack a “substantial quantity” of English proficiency, as found in IWPR’s 2008 research.

Though women’s rights had been included in the authentic UN constitution, the UN did not interact in substantive work on women’s rights till June of 1975, when the United Nations Decade for Women kicked off with the World Conference on Women held in Mexico City. This conference spurred additional regional women’s organizing in Latin America, including feminist encuentros, which have occurred each few years in Latin America for the reason that early 1980s. The UN’s Decade for Women turned into two decades, culminating in 1995 with a convention in Beijing. While U.S. feminist leaders tended to focus solely on women’s political and civil rights, Latin American girls leaders like Marta Vergara in Chile and Maria Cano in Colombia also fought for the social and financial rights of working girls.

In Latin America, 95% of the 4.four million abortions carried out annually are unsafe. Only Cuba, Mexico City, Uruguay and various other Caribbean islands have liberal abortion laws. The World Health Organization estimates that in 2008, 12% of all maternal deaths within the area were due to unsafe abortion and about a million women were hospitalized for treatment of problems from unsafe abortion.
